Our custom wallpaper is non-woven, latex inpregnated wallpaper, basically the same as your standard wallpaper. You need to paste the wall or wall to install, but to remove is simply a case of wetting the wall, waiting a few minutes and off it comes, cleanly and easily. We do also offer custom walls in a self-adhesive synthetic fabric which is removable and repositionable, like wall stickers. chrip I've seen that wall paper in many display homes, I'm actually putting that up in another room of the house co-incidently Hi, are you getting it through us? the image is not actually a generic wall mural image, rather one we purchased license rights to. The wall is about 5m (L) x 3m (H). Do you make something that size with that print? What's the cost approx? Hi, we can do anysize up to about 10m in height. The largest done to date is 60sqm for a cafe in Sydney. They are printed in vertical panels which are hung just like wallpaper seamlessly. Retail pricing is $120/sqm plus any image costs required.
